Hi, I want to create Ad Banners on the html canvas that contain multiple panels. Each of these panels needs a unique exit url, with clickTAGS for each too. The Ads are served through Google's Double Click for Publishers. I can't seem to find a definitive tutorial for this process, any ideas?
PS I was able to do this previously using SWFs...

Hi rezun8, many thanks for the response, much appreciated. So, I can make up the Banners as before, just that I start with the html canvas? Not sure of the code snippet I would need to replace the ActionScript I currently use though? (see below)...
evolve_btn.addEventListener(
MouseEvent.CLICK,
function():void {
if (root.loaderInfo.parameters.clickTAG.substr(0,5) == "http:" || root.loaderInfo.parameters.clickTAG.substr(0,6) == "https:") {
navigateToURL(
new URLRequest(root.loaderInfo.parameters.clickTAG), "_blank"
);
}
}
);

Hi marjantrajkovski and rezun8, many thanks for your responses, very much appreciated, a great help. Have now got his nailed down, so for anybody else having similar issues, this is how I solved the problem. I had a 3 panel Ad, each panel going to a separate exit url:—
Animate canvas:
this.btn_1.on("click", function () {
window.open(window.clickTag, '_http://www.example1.com')
});
this.btn_2.on("click", function () {
window.open(window.clickTag2, '_http://www.example2.com')
});
this.btn_3.on("click", function () {
window.open(window.clickTag3, '_http://www.example3.com')
});
N.B. I had to place the url instead of '_blank' to prevent multiple tabs opening in the browser when the Ad was clicked on...
HTML file:
<script>var clickTag = "http://www.example1.com/ " </script>
<script>var clickTag2 = "http://www.example2.com/ " </script>
<script>var clickTag3 = "http://www.example3.com/ " </script>
This passed the HTML Validator, and loaded to DFP with no problem. Ad is working as required, and all clicks are being tracked, so happy days...
